Top Sri Bhairavi | Reviews & Ratings | comparemela.com
Sri bhairavi in India - 562117/ near kanakapura
Sri bhairavi in India - 577101/ near chikkamagaluru
Sri bhairavi in India - 614712/ near nagapattinam
Sri bhairavi in India - 532284/ near srikakulam